Softwares used and File types

The system accepts DXF file for 2D operations STL file for operations in 3D. Along with that STEP file is also necessary to perform the operations.

Requirements for Optimum design

1. The designs can be made in vector software like Adobe Illustrator or it can be done using other CAD software’s like Fusion 360 but it has to be exported to a DXF file.

2. The STEP file before converting into DXF is also needed to check for any errors before machining.

3. In case of 3D drawings , STL file is needed.

4. Routings cant be done to the sides and bottom of object .

5. Carving , grooving , engraving , routing, milling operations can be done but the operations involving 3D Designs will take much longer time. Ex: Rough pass will take around 6 hrs.

6. Extra designs or attachments which are not a part of the product should not be done.

7. Only the design of the required object should be given keeping point (6) in mind.

8. The design should be with 0 tolerances. i.e. considering the design only as lines and not leaving any extra spaces or gaps unless they are a part of design .

9. Soft wood such as Rubber wood, pine , white wood , red wood are used for packaging .Hard wood is used for Products and structures. Ply wood is used for interiors.

10. Bed size of the machine is 5 X 10 ft and the max height reach of the machine is

100 mm . So the sheets of materials under these sizes can be machined.

11. Can cut Soft wood , Hard wood and plywood of Thickness ranging from MIN 1mm to MAX 90mm

Since the maximum height of the Beam is 100mm, Materials of thickness 90 mm can be cut on the machine considering height of the tool bit as well

12 . Tool bit sizes range from Min 3mm to Max 22 mm.

13. The thickness range which can be cut is from MIN 1mm to MAX 5mm for carbon fibre.

14. Can cut non ferrous ranging from MIN 2mm to MAX 10mm thickness.
